Implementation of Room Service E-Module on Food and Beverage Service Subject for Vocational High School Students of Hospitality Expertise Competency

Abstract

Due to the implementation of Large-Scale Social Restrictions (PSBB) caused by Covid-19 pandemic, the learning process has been switched to be online. Eleventh grade vocational high school students of the hospitality skill competency experience difficulties and limitations in the online learning process. Therefore, students need learning media that are in accordance with the situation and conditions, and effectively improve competence, namely Android-based e-module. This study aims to develop, analyze the feasibility, and analyze the effectiveness of the Room Service E-Modul. The research method used is Research and Development with ADDIE approach and quantitative method with an experimental two group design approach. This study involved three media expert validators and three material expert validators. The implementation of e-modules is carried out in online learning for 4 x 3 x 45 minutes. The data collection techniques used were needs analysis observation, e-module feasibility test questionnaire, and pretest and posttest. Analysis of the data used in this study is the mean, descriptive analysis of the percentage, N-Gain, and independent t-test. The results showed that: 1) the results of the Room Service E-Module feasibility test got an average value of 3.33 in the very feasible category; 2) E-module room service is declared effective in increasing the competence of students with an average N-gain of 0.71 in the high category, with a significant value of p = 0.000.
Development of Job Instruction on Student Readiness in Carrying out Internship in the Automotive Engineering Skill Competency

Abstract

One of the Ministry of Education and Culture strategies to realize quality and industry-recognized vocational education and training for the Industrial Revolution 4.0 is to provide opportunities for students to carry out industrial work practices or project work with business and industrial world (DU/DI). In practice, vocational students in automotive engineering skill competency tend to be unprepared which results in ineffective internships. This development research aims to formulate the need for job instruction which is oriented toward the readiness of students to carry out an internship program in which there are basic components of instruction and preparation, understanding, testing and participation stages, and follow-up. The readiness of students includes knowledge, skills, and attitudes. Research development uses the ADDIE development model procedure, namely (1) Analysis, (2) Design (3) Development, (4) Implementation, (5) Evaluation. This study aims to: 1) Develop job instruction, 2) Know the feasibility of job instruction, 3) Know the effectiveness of job instructions; 4) Know the increase in student readiness before carrying out internships. The feasibility test obtained a score of 3.63% with a very feasible category. Practicality of 92% with a very practical category. The job instruction that was developed was also tested for its effectiveness with an N-Gain value of 78% which means it is effective and the result is a student readiness level of 84.47% in the ready category. The results of this development research show that job instruction has a positive effect on student readiness and can be used at the stage of industrial work practice debriefing of Automotive Engineering Skill Competency.
Soft Skill Improvement Strategy for Vocational High School Students Base on Career and 21st Century Learning Oriented

Abstract

The fundamental problem for vocational graduates today is the ability of soft skills which are the main basis for developing self-character to support the hard skills they have. Soft skills have a very important role in determining the character maturity of SMK graduates towards the world of work. The aims of this study were: 1) to describe the factual conditions for the soft skill development of SMK students that are integrated with the learning process and 2) to develop career-based soft skill enhancement strategies for SMK graduates oriented towards 21st century learning. The research approach used was descriptive research, followed by SWOT analysis. while the research respondents were determined through purposive random sampling method. The research results show that,SMK still has weaknesses in learning soft skills, including: 1) learning is still limited to increasing knowledge and skills (hard skills); 2) teachers, not all of them personally can become role models for students; 3) learning strategies have not yet integrated learning models based on improving students' soft skills; 4) the uneven application of Du/Di culture in the learning process; 5) lack of Du/Di support in the soft skills development of SMK students; and 6) the lack of the role of guidance and counseling in the development of soft skills. Furthermore, based on the resulting SWOT analysisthe highest score for the strength-opportunity strategy (SO: 3.53), whereimproving the soft skills of vocational students based on career-oriented learning in the 21st century, can optimize the SO strategy in all aspects, namely: 1) learning objectives; 2) basic behavior of students; 3) learning materials; 4) career-based learning strategies oriented to 21st century skills; 5) media and learning resources; and 6) learning evaluation.21st Century Learning emphasizes a balance between the development of hard skills and soft skills for SMK graduates, in order to be able to compete in the world of work and entrepreneurship, however, it is necessary to accelerate the role of various parties, especially schools in developing the character and careers of its graduates.
The Effect of Meditation Therapy On Reducing Public Stress Levels Due To The Covid-19 Pandemic At Mojosongo Surakarta

Abstract

Almost all countries are experiencing an outbreak of the corona virus or covid-19. The emergence of a pandemic causes stress at various levels of society. Stress is a mental disorder faced by a person due to pressure. One of the effective therapies to reduce the level of stress experienced by the community is Mindfulness Meditation. Mindfulness meditation has been shown to significantly have an effect on reducing stress levels experienced by people due to the Covid-19 pandemic. This study aims to determine the effect of Mindfulness Meditation therapy on reducing stress levels. This study uses the Pre Experiment technique with One Group Pre and Post Design. The sample in this study was the people of Karanganyar RT 3 RW 11 Palur. The number of samples used was 50 patients. The sampling technique used was purposive sampling technique. After statistical testing using Wilcoxon, the results obtained a significance of 0.000 (p value 0.05). There is an effect of Mindfulness meditation therapy on reducing stress levels in the community due to the pandemic in Mojosongo Village, Surakarta.
DEVELOPING AUDIO-VISUAL LEARNING MEDIA IN THE COMPETENCY OF MAKING ROBE PATTERNS BASED ON THE DESIGN

Abstract

The videos for making fashion patterns taken by teachers from YouTube only fulfilled some indicators in making pattern subjects. It was caused by time limitations in creating audiovisuals by the teacher. Furthermore, some teachers also did not master IT especially in making audio-visual media. The students faced difficulty in understanding making robe patterns based on the design without the teacher’s guidance when the teacher used the lecture method, job sheet, and module. The purposes were (1) to examine the audio-visual learning media in the competency of making robe patterns based on the design. (2) to examine the effectiveness of learning media and (3) to examine the practicality of it in the competency of making robe patterns based on the design. The research model applied ADDIE. The result showed the audio-visual learning media was proved feasible by material and media experts where The CVR achieved more than 0,75. Audio-visual learning media was effective in the learning process since it showed an improvement in learning outcomes. The results of the t-test with a significance of 0 and the N-gain test results of 53.60%. This media was very practical in making robe patterns with a percentage gained 89.58% from students’ users and 94.92% from teachers.

Utilizing Augmented Reality-Based Learning Media on Concrete Compressive Strengt Test Tool

Abstract

Augmented Reality is a technology that can incorporate virtual objects in two or three dimensions into a real environment in real time. In the current Industrial Revolution 4.0 era, AR technology is widely used in the fields of games, medicine, and image processing, while it is rarely used in the field of education. The purpose of the present study is (1) to describe the process of developing learning media based on Augmented Reality in material technology course. (2) to produce learning media based on Augmented Reality on concrete compressive strength test material that is valid, practical, and effective. This type of research is research and development (RD). The development process refers to the ADDIE development model which consists of five stages, namely Analysis, Design, Development, Implementation, and Evaluation. The results showed that the average validity score of Augmented Reality-based learning media about concrete compressive test was 4.51 in the very valid category. Based on student response data, it showed that students had a positive response to the augmented reality-based learning media on concrete compressive strength test, showing a minimum of 89.96% or more students responding in the agree category, for each aspect that was responded to. Around 95.44% of students were able to achieve the value of learning completeness criteria so that the Augmented Reality-based learning media was categorized as effective.

Development Oof Audio-Visual Learning Media to Increase the Ability of Makeup Skill Demonstration

Abstract

The purpose of this study is to develop audio-visual learning media to increase the ability to demonstrate fantasy makeup skills and analyze the feasibility, practicality, and effectiveness of audio-visual media for fantasy makeup courses in the Beauty Education Study Program at Universitas Negeri Semarang. This study applied the Research and Development method with the ADDIE model, which consists of five stages, namely analysis, design, development, implementation, and evaluation. The research subjects were 5th semester students of the cosmetology education study program totaling 30 students. The analysis of this research is audio visual media of wound character makeup. The instruments used by researchers were interview guidelines, media practicality questionnaires and questionnaires to measure the level of media feasibility. In order to test the validity, content validity test through expert opinion and questionnaire reliability using the KR20 formula were used. Data collection used one group pre-test post-test design which was then analyzed for normality and homogeneity tests. Based on the feasibility test, practicality test, and effectiveness test of audio-visual media to improve the ability to demonstrate fantasy makeup skills developed, according to the responses of media experts and material experts, the media is very feasible. Based on the responses of lecturers and students as user responses, the practicality of the media obtained very practical assessment criteria. From the effectiveness test in the experimental class, the media obtained quite effective and significant criteria to improve the ability to demonstrate fantasy makeup skills in the Beauty Education Study Program of Universitas Negeri Semarang.
